路桥视频| 路桥隧交流论坛| 站点地图|
首页| 文库| 博客| 图库| 视频| 网摘| 路桥隧交流|
  • 行业资讯
  • 路基路面
  • 桥梁涵洞
  • 隧道工程
  • 测量绘图
  • 学术论文
  • 施组方案
  • 试验质检
  • 内业资料
  • 安全环保
网站公告: 网站新建QQ交流群 路桥吾爱第五版更新. 把QQ空间或其他博客.

您的位置: 路桥吾爱 >> 文库 >> 测量绘图 >> 程序编程 >> 查看资讯

推荐给好友 上一篇 | 下一篇

fx4850匝道曲线自编程序

字体:  小  中  大  | 打印 发布: 2007-9-02 12:11  作者: 网友搜集  来源: 路桥吾爱网络搜集  查看: 2711次 评论: 5条 好评: 0分

二 Fx4800辛卜生公式坐标计算程式


一、程式:
Defm 1:N=12:
Lbl 1:S“L1=”:A“X1=”:B“Y1=”:C“A1=”:O=C:I“R1=”:D=I:K“L2=”:T“R2=”:F=T:I=0=>T=0=>J=1       J“L-R=”
K-S>0=>Z=1:≠>Z=-1   D≠0=>D=D-1    F≠0=>F=F-1       
Lbl 2                                                   ‘将半径转换为曲率
Z[1]=0:Q=0:U=0:V=0:P=N+1:{L}:L“LC=”
R=1=>Goto3
L>S=>Goto1      ‘当反算时,若计算点在线元里程范围外,则转至Lbl 1重新输入线元要素
L<K=>Goto1
Goto4
Lbl 3               ‘当正算时,若计算点在线元里程范围外,则转至Lbl 1重新输入线元要素
L<S=>Goto1
L>K=>Goto1
Lbl 4
H=(L-S)÷N:D≠0=>Goto5   F= 0=>Goto 8
Lbl 5                                判断线元是否为直线,是则转至直线计算程式Lab 8
Dsz  P:Goto 6:Goto 7
Lbl 6                       ‘计算各点曲率及方位角
E=P÷2:G=D+(F-D)÷(K-S)×H×P:M=C+(G+D)×H×P×90÷π×J×Z
P=N=>O=M   E≠Int E=>Z[1]=Z[1]+CosM:Q=Q+SinM:≠>U=U+CosM:V=V+SinM
Goto 5     
X=A+Abs H÷3×(Cos C+4×Z[1]+2×U-CosO))▲
Y= B+Abs H÷3×(Sin C+4×Q+2×V-Sin O)▲
Z=-1=>Z=Z+180
O>360=>O=O-360:≠>O<0=>O=O+360
O”A=”▲
Prog “LRZB”
Goto 2
Lbl 8                     ‘直线上坐标计算程式
H=(L—S)×Z
X=A+H×Cos O▲          ‘线路中心点坐标
Y=B+H×Sin O▲          ‘线路中心点坐标
O”A=”▲                  ‘线路中心点切线方位角
Prog “LRZB”
Goto 2
二、变量说明:
N----曲线元N值   S---曲线元起点里程   A----起点X坐标  B----起点Y坐标  C----起点切线方位角
I、D----起点半径   K---曲线元终点里程    T、F----终点半径   J----线元左右偏判别(1右-1左)
R----曲线正反算判别(1为正算-1为反算)   注:正算即从起点算至终点,反算即从终点算至起点
L----计算点里程  Z----坐标反算判别


子程式“LRZB”
‘计算线路中线左右两侧点坐标
Lbl1:W=-1:{WR}:W“ANG=”:W=1=>Goto 2   R“D=”:O=O+W↓
X“[X]”=X+R×Cos O▲       ‘线路侧点坐标
Y“[Y]”=Y+R×Sin O▲        ‘线路侧点坐标
O>360=>O=O-360:≠>O<0=>O=O+360
O“A=”▲     ‘侧点计算基点至该侧点连线方方位角
Goto 1
Lbl 2
说明:
本子程式计算曲线两侧点坐标,可以无限计算连续点坐标,前提是当提示”ANG”时,输入转向角度就是了.如果输入”-1”则回到计算中线坐标上来.重新计算下一点坐标
W----夹角(相当于曲线里面的转向角,为前一直线(或切线)的延长线至计算点的夹角
R----前一点至计算点的直线长度
前方交会是分别在已知坐标点A、B安置经纬仪向待定点P观测水平角 和检查角 ,以确定待定点P的坐标。为保证交会定点的精度,在选定P点时,应使交会角 位于30°~120°之间,最好近于90

变量对照表
数学模型变量 fx-4800P变量 
 P °′″ A点的水平角观测值
  Q °′″ B点的水平角观测值
  A  
  B  
  C °′″ 检查角
  E,F m A点坐标
  K,L m B点坐标
  M,N m C点坐标
  X,Y m P点坐标
  W ″ 检查角差值

程序名:QFJH
E: F: K: L
{PQ}
A=1÷tan P: B=1÷tan Q
X=(EB+KA+L-F)÷(A+B) 
Y=(FB+LA+E-K)÷(A+B) 
G=X-E: H=Y-F:Pol(G,H)
J 0 Z=J+360:  Z=J 
M: N
G=M-E: H=N-F:Pol(G,H)
J 0 J=J+360 
{C}
W=Z-J:W 0 W=W+360 
W=3600(W-C) 
案例:
前方交会数据
点名  坐标(m)  坐标(m) 、 水平角
A 781.227 1323.385   53°33′42″
B 769.862 1428.989   50°34′55″
C 866.294 1306.117   54°03′08″

程序步骤:
步骤 显示 按键 注释
1 E? ××× 781.227  输入A点坐标
2 F? ××× 1323.385  
3 K? ××× 769.862  输入B点坐标
4 L?××× 1428.989  
5 P? ××× 53 33 42   输入 
6 Q?××× 50 34 55   输入 
7 X=843.5338463   P点坐标
8 Y=1380.640577   
9 J=42.58080857   中间计算结果
10 M? ××× 866.294  输入C点坐标
11 N?××× 1306.117  
12 C? ××× 54 3 08   输入检查角 
13 W=11.91808111   检查角差值 

Google


TAG: 测量

最新评论

  • 删除 引用 Guest (2008-4-03 10:32:28, 评分: 0 )

    如果在弧度制上,用积分公式编程更简化,边桩、加宽、超高要同时考虑。
  • 删除 引用 Guest (2008-3-12 22:39:07, 评分: 0 )

    有没有更简单的匝道程序呀?
  • 删除 引用 xxkkxx (2008-1-19 15:25:05, 评分: 0 )

    谢谢
  • 删除 引用 Guest (2007-10-01 00:02:13, 评分: 0 )

    E=P÷2:G=D+(F-D)÷(K-S)×H×P:M=C+(G+D)×H×P×90÷π×J×Z
    P=N=>O=M   E≠Int E=>Z[1]=Z[1]+CosM:Q=Q+SinM:≠>U=U+CosM:V=V+SinM
    这2句看不懂,有谁能解释一下吗
  • 删除 引用 Guest (2007-9-30 23:58:52, 评分: 0 )

    E=P÷2:G=D+(F-D)÷(K-S)×H×P:M=C+(G+D)×H×P×90÷π×J×Z
    P=N=>O=M   E≠Int E=>Z[1]=Z[1]+CosM:Q=Q+SinM:≠>U=U+CosM:V=V+SinM
    这2句看不懂,有谁能解释一下吗
查看全部5条评论
 
-5 -3 -1 - +1 +3 +5

评分:0

发表评论

【声明】 路桥吾爱刊载的资讯及其他内容均由网友提供分享 并且纯属作者个人观点,不表示路桥吾爱同意其说法或描述,仅为提供更多信息,也不构成任何建议。网友转载请注明原作者姓名及出处。如有侵犯到您的版权,请与我们联系,我们会马上进行重新整理!

信息搜索 便民服务

  • 标题:
  • 分类:

最近更新

  • CASIO fx-5800P放样程序(优化)
  • CASIO-fx5800程序源(任意平曲线极坐标与直角坐标放样,求里程及边距)
  • 5800道路三维坐标计算
  • 5800平曲线测量程序
  • CASS和MapGIS图形接口的二次开发探讨(图)
  • CAD工具妙用,深入理解CAD数据(图)
  • 关于安装的那些事儿
  • 匝道曲线中桩计算程序(CASIO 5800)-可正向算 可逆向算 精度可调
  • 公路路线高程通用程序(CASIO5800)
  • 利用VBA程序语言绘制公路纵断面图

本月热点

相关阅读

  • GPS专业词语缩写
  • 公路中线坐标计算程序[casio 4500]
  • 线路中桩坐标和切线方位角计算(两种方法)
  • 无棱镜全站仪测量技术在长岐灌区断面测量中的应用
  • 浅谈RTK在城市测量中的应用.
  • VB外部驱动EXCEL
  • 圆弧转多段线(LISP代码)
  • VB编程技巧文章——数据库类
  • VB编程技巧文章——控件类
  • VB编程技巧文章——图形类

赞 助 商

点击这里给我发消息 加入【路桥吾爱-lq52.com】QQ群 | 交流论坛 | 站点地图 | 友情链接 | 空间列表 | 站点存档 | 手机访问 |

路桥吾爱 2001-2012 湘ICP备16018960号-1